Harvard won't accept transfer students

Housing shortage prompts college to adopt two-year moratorium on admitting transfer students
March 21, 2008

Harvard College in Cambridge, Mass., will not accept transfer students for the next two academic years because of a shortage of undergraduate student housing. The school based his decision on a recent study of the college's residential housing. The college is beginning to plan a massive renovation of its residential facilities.
